Abstract
A novel system for detecting protein-protein interactions using micro-patterned polydiacetylene (PDA) vesicles was developed on glass slides. Antibody-conjugated PDA vesicles changed their fluorescence levels according to protein-protein interactions. The PDA vesicles were demonstrated to be a useful and effective system to develop a protein chip.
